@charset "utf-8";
/* CSS Document */

body {margin: 0;padding: 0;font-family: ; background:url(../images/bg.jpg);}
a {text-decoration: none;color: white;}
ul,li,p { margin:0; padding:0; display:block; list-style:none; }
p {margin: 0;padding: 0;}
.pClear{ clear: both;}

.pagecontent{width:980px; height: auto; margin:0 auto; background:#fff; }

/* top */
.logo{ width:980px; height: 188px;background:url(../images/logo.png) no-repeat;}
.banner{ width:980px; height: 28px; background:url(../images/banner_bj.png) no-repeat;}

/**/
#nav { width:520px; height: 28px; margin-left:425px; }
#nav a { display: block; width: auto; text-align: center; color: #fff; text-decoration: none; margin-right:10px; }
#nav a:hover { color: #F6F246; text-decoration: none; font-weight: bold; }
.nav-a { width:auto; height: 28px; display: block; font-size: 14px; font-weight: bold; color: #FFF; }
.nav-a:hover { background-image:url(images/nav-a-hover.gif); background-repeat: no-repeat; background-position: center center; height: 28px; width:auto; }
#nav li { float: left; }
.navli01 { height: 28px; line-height: 28px; }
#nav li a:hover { color: #F6F246; }
#nav li ul { line-height: 28px; list-style-type: none; text-align: left; left: -999em; width: 100px; position: absolute; }
#nav li ul li { float: left; width: 100px; background: #f7f7f7; text-align: center; border-top: 0px dotted #dcd2b6; border-right: 1px dotted #dcd2b6; border-bottom: 1px dotted #dcd2b6; border-left: 1px dotted #dcd2b6; }
#nav li ul a { display: block; width: 100px; height: auto; margin: 0 auto; text-align: center; color: #908567;text-decoration: none; font-size:14px;}
#nav li ul a:hover { text-decoration: none; font-weight: normal; color: #c40000; }
#nav li:hover ul { left: auto; }
#nav li.sfhover ul { left: auto; }

/* pagecontent */
.mid{width:981px; height: 730px; margin-top:10px;}
.mid_left{width:260px; height: 728px; float:left;border: 1px solid #ff6500; background:#fffbf7; margin-left:10px;}
.mid_left_box{width:260px; height: 235px; }
.mid_left_box1{width:260px; height: 235px; margin-top:10px;}
.mid_left_box2{width:260px; height: 237px; margin-top:10px;}

.mid_right{width:690px; height: 730px; float:left; margin-left:10px;}
.mid_right_box{width:690px; height: 210px; background:url(../images/szlan1.jpg) no-repeat;}
.mid_right_tp{ width:300px; height:150px; float:left; margin-top:10px; background:#f5f5f5;}
.mid_right_next{ width:365px; height:150px; float:left; margin-top:10px; margin-left:10px;}

.mid_right_box1{width:690px; height: 291px; margin-top:10px;}
.mid_right_box2{width:338px; height: 289px; float:left;border: 1px solid #ff6500;}
.mid_right_box3{width:338px; height: 289px; float:left; margin-left:10px;border: 1px solid #ff6500;}

.mid_right_box4{width:690px; height: 210px; margin-top:10px;background:url(../images/szlan1.jpg) no-repeat;}


.mid1{ width:960px; height:55px; margin-top:10px; margin-left:10px;}
.mid2{ width:960px; height:230px; margin-top:10px; margin-left:10px;}
.mid2_left{ width:311px; height:228px; float:left;border: 1px solid #ce0400; }
.mid2_content{ width:311px; height:228px; float:left; margin-left:10px;border: 1px solid #ce0400;}
.mid2_right{ width:311px; height:228px; float:left; margin-left:10px;border: 1px solid #ce0400;}

.mid3{ width:960px; height:55px; margin-top:10px; margin-left:10px;}
.mid3_bottom ul li{ width:auto;  float:left; margin-left:10px; margin-right:10px; line-height:28px;}
.mid3_bottom ul li span{ font-size:16px; font-weight:bold; color:#ff0000;}
.mid3_bottom ul li a{ font-size:14px; color:#000;}
/* bottom */
.bottom_content{width: 980px; height: 80px; margin-top:7px; background:url(../images/ywhpd.jpg) no-repeat;}
.bottom_content p{ font-size:12px; line-height:80px; color:#000;width: 680px; margin-left:60px;}

/* biaoti*/
.pHead1 { width:auto; height:34px; background:url(../images/ldh2.png) no-repeat;}
.pHead1 a {font-size:14px; line-height:34px;  width:80px; height:33px; float:left;  font-weight:bold; color:#ffffce; text-align:center;}

.pHead2 { width:auto; height:34px; background:url(../images/sz.png) no-repeat;}
.pHead2 a {font-size:14px; line-height:34px;  width:160px; height:33px; float:left;  font-weight:bold; color:#ffffce; text-align:center;}

.pHead3 { width:auto; height:50px; background:url(../images/djwj.jpg) no-repeat;}
.pHead3 a {font-size:14px; line-height:50px;  width:220px; height:50px; float:left;  font-weight:bold; color:#ffffce; text-align:center;}

.pHead4 { width:auto; height:35px; background:url(../images/xsf.jpg) no-repeat;}
.pHead4 a {font-size:14px; line-height:35px;  width:120px; height:35px; float:left;  font-weight:bold; color:#ffffce; text-align:center;}

/* pagelist*/
.pagelist{width:980px; height: 730px; margin-top:10px;}
.pagelist_left{width:260px; height: 728px; float:left;border: 1px solid #ff6500; background:#fffbf7; margin-left:10px;}

.pagelist_right{width:688px; height: 728px; float:left; margin-left:10px;border:1px solid #ff6500; }
.pagelist_con{width:690px; height: 642px; margin-top:10px;}
.pagelist_next{width:688px; height: 30px; margin-top:10px;}

.content{width:960px; min-height: 500px;  border:1px solid #ff6500; margin-top:10px;  margin-left:10px;}

